在本实验中将学习模块的基本概念、原理及实现技术,然后利用内核模块编程访问进程的基本信息,从而加深对进程概念的理解、对模块编程技术的掌握。 内容要求 (1) 设计一个模块,要求列出系统中所有内核线程的程序名、PID 号、进程状态及进程优先级。 (2) 设计一个带参数的模块,其参数为某个进程的 PID 号,该模块的功...
本实验的要求是 (1)编写一个get_FAT_boot函数,通过系统调用或动态模块调用它可以提取和显示出FAT文件系统盘的引导扇区信息。这些信息的格式定义在内核文件<include/linux/msdos_fs.h>的fat_boot_sector结构体中。函数可通过系统调用或动态模块调用。 (2)编写一个get_FAT_dir函数,通过系统调用或动态模块调用它可以...
Linux内核分析实验报告实验题目:构造新内核同步机制实验实验目的:设计同步原语模拟内核信号量。硬件环境:内存1G以上软件环境:Linux(Ubuntu)2-6实验步骤usr/src/linux-2.6.33.2/ipc/shm.c一:实验原理简介:信号量负责对共享缓冲区的互斥,主要实现的方法有信号量的声明(sys_sema_open),在特定信号量的等待(sys_sema_...
VMware在Linux内核编程课程实验教学中的应用
杭电操作系统实验一--linux内核编译添加系统调用.docx泪不**肯走 上传2.12 MB 文件格式 docx 操作系统 Linux 题目内容:添加一个系统调用,实现对指定进程的nice值得修改或读取功能,并返回进程最新的nice值及优先级prio。 考察的知识点:在系统中根据需要添加新的系统调用。 问题的关键点:添加的系统调用实现对指定进程...
Linux 内核实验室 - 基于 Docker/Qemu 的极速 Linux 内核学习、开发和测试环境三杯**杯秋 上传2.6MB 文件格式 zip docker linux Linux 内核实验室 —— 基于 Docker/Qemu 的极速 Linux 内核学习、开发和测试环境点赞(0) 踩踩(0) 反馈 所需:1 积分 电信网络下载 ...
该资源是一个关于三星exynos4412-fs4412开发板的一个实验资料。实验内容:1)在内核中添加定时器,在应用层中实现一个秒表定时器 2)按键key2按下后播放音乐1,按键Key3按下后音乐1停止播放 3)按键key4按下后播放音乐2,再按一次按键key4,音乐2停止播放 本实验中的驱动用分离思想实现,硬件信息在设备树文件中描述,...
Windows内核实验教程牧人**行歌 上传6.91 MB 文件格式 rar windows内核实验 windows操作系统教材配套的实验教材,学习windows高级编程较难得的一本资料,目前已经不再出版。点赞(0) 踩踩(0) 反馈 所需:1 积分 电信网络下载 eng.traineddata 2024-11-15 20:09:44 积分:1 ...
详细讲述了内核符号的导出实验,如果你看了肯定觉得好,3个资源分绝对超值,不信你可以看我前面写的2篇文章。多谢大家!点赞(0) 踩踩(0) 反馈 所需:1 积分 电信网络下载 jeremyhuang81 2013-12-16 13:04:14 评论 讲述了内核符号的导出实验,如果你看了肯定觉得好,3个资源分绝对超值,不信你可以看我前面写...
RTXplay:一个用于体验NVIDIA实时光线追踪概念的实验室。 该实验室打算将RTOW提供的光线跟踪器迁移到OptiX光线跟踪引擎,从而利用RT和Tensor内核。 RT内核是由Turing引入的 ON**OT上传8.31MB文件格式zip RTXplay 一个用于体验NVIDIA实时光线追踪概念的实验室。 该实验室打算将RTOW提供的光线跟踪器迁移到OptiX光线跟踪引擎,...